Notes From Our School Nurse
Please submit all required health forms for your student/s to the health office by the beginning of the school year. You can submit a copy of the form/s in-person or electronically any time. For an incoming Kindergarten or new to Illinois student: Illinois Physical Exam Form, Dental Exam Form and Eye Exam Form. For 2nd grade: Dental Exam Form. For 6th grade: Illinois Physical Exam Form and Dental Exam Form.
If your child will be needing medications administered at school for the 2023/2024 school year, please complete the medication form signed by you and the pediatrician. This form can be found on the district web site, by going to the health services folder under the department tab. If you and your doctor decide that your student should have an Action Plan, please have your doctor provide one for school. Please be advised that new forms are required every year. You may drop off the form with the medication any time after August 7th, 2023 or submit any form electronically. Students are not allowed to transport medication to school with the exception of inhalers, epi-pens and diabetic supplies.

Summer Information for IPads
As we complete the 2022-23 school year and look forward to next, we want to provide you with some helpful information about your student’s District issued iPad.
Students will keep their iPads over the summer and will return to school in the Fall.
Students going into 1st, 5th, 9th, and 10th, will receive replacement iPads this summer, future communications will include distribution days and a signup form.
Incoming Kindergarten students will receive iPads after school begins.
Current year student learning resources (Dreambox, Lexia, MyOn, etc…) will remain available through the end of July.
iPads that are stored over the summer should be shutdown with power between 20% and 80%, do not store with a completely full or completely discharged battery.
Special's Schedules for School Year 23-24
In an effort to keep our daily schedule more consistent and predictable for students and staff, next year we will switch back to a Monday through Friday specials (Art, Music, PE, and Library) schedule. Homeroom classes will be assigned their specials classes based on the day of the week, and we will no longer utilize the ABCDE days. We recognize that there are more days off on Mondays, so periodically throughout the school year, we will run a “Monday” schedule on a Tuesday or a Wednesday. This will balance all students in getting equitable class times with their specials teachers. The following adjustments will be made for the 2023-2024 school year:
Tuesday, September 5 - Monday Schedule
Tuesday, October 10 - Monday Schedule
Tuesday, February 20 - Monday Schedule
Wednesday, January 17 - Monday Schedule
For early release days, we will work to adjust schedules to balance mornings and afternoons to the best of our ability. This means we will have different early release day schedules. Any schedule adjustments will be communicated well in advance. We look forward to providing this level of predictability and consistency to our students next year, while still maintaining an equitable experience.
